Output e0e58263b96effe0588c32adaa8f91efb41cf0f53a0cddb6a1ec616f3e37a22e:0

value
598394
script pubkey
OP_0 OP_PUSHBYTES_20 e5ad80629ee4e69ae31954d2bc58ec490a007ee5
address
bc1qukkcqc57unnf4cce2nftck8vfy9qqlh9zl4hfc
transaction
e0e58263b96effe0588c32adaa8f91efb41cf0f53a0cddb6a1ec616f3e37a22e
confirmations
1863
spent
true